County tables lake level issue

By Jeff Patrus

Staff Writer

ROSCOMMON COUNTY — After spirited discussion at a public hearing regarding winter lake levels for the county’s three lakes, the Roscommon County Board of Commissioners voted to table any decision on the matter until its Nov. 26 meeting.

The commissioners made that decision at a Nov. 7 public hearing, in which several community members voiced their beliefs on what the board should do to monitor winter lake levels, particularly at Higgins Lake.

“I think we have to walk away from here today with a decision as to what we’re going to do,” said Vice Chairman Ed Nellist.
